Decorado by Alberto Vázquez scoops Best Feature at the 9th Quirino Awards for Ibero-American Animation. It follows Arnold, a mouse in midlife crisis, who believes that he is living in a fake reality. 🐭🌎 The prize for Best Short Film went to Dog Alone by Marta Reis Andrade. cineuropa.org/490562
The Norwegian Film Institute awards production support worth €4.1 million to four new feature projects. Among them: Hvis ingen går i fella 2, the sequel to A Mouse Hunt for Christmas & Pepperkakebyen, an animated feature set in a world where gingerbread cookies come to life. cineuropa.org/490563
📽️👩🔬 Tallinn Black Nights Film Festival (PÖFF) will host the World Congress of Science & Factual Producers (WCSFP) from 9-12 November. Organised as part of the festival's 30th anniversary, the initiative positions PÖFF as key meeting point for the international factual community. cineuropa.org/490558

French actress Leïla Bekhti will chair the Cannes' Un Certain Regard jury. The announcement comes after Park Chan-wook was confirmed as jury president for the Official Competition. Leïla Bekhti will be flanked by Laura Samani, Thomas Cailley, Angèle Diabang & Khaled Mouzanar. 👁️ cineuropa.org/490552

🆕 Andrey Zvyagintsev returns to #Cannes with Minotaur. Blending elements of crime thriller & tragedy, the film follows a successful Russian businessman on the brink of laying off his employees, whose life begins to unravel when he discovers that his wife is having an affair. cineuropa.org/490505
